Russia's space Agency Roscosmos has set out a contingency plan for the evacuation of crew members from damaged spacecraft Syozu MS-22.

NGC 346, one of the most dynamic star-forming regions in nearby galaxies, is full of mystery. Now, though, it is less mysterious thanks to new findings from the NASA/ESA/CSA James Webb Space Telescope.
